-
Home
Watch more
100%
2,893
Posted by
DefianceFilms
2 years ago
Comments
2

NowYouSeeME17 2 years ago
Whoa!! I love!!
Reply

bakmeedeniyaAN 2 years ago
MMMMMMMMMMMMMMMMMMM
Reply
Loading...